Program Notes
The timeless Christmas melody March of the Three Kings is presented through many continuous variations and styles that build to an exciting finale. The opening has a big bold sound, followed by a quieter flute solo supported by delicate textures of woodwinds and brass. Sleigh bells make an appearance, there's a dynamic percussion section interlude, and even a quiet moment of vocal chant.
- Program Note by publisher
